Fought

verb
1
Past tense and past participle of "fight."
"They fought bravely until the very end."
"She has fought for this cause her whole career."

How to Use Fought

Learner’s notes

In plain EnglishThe past form of "fight" — used for something that happened, or has happened, in a struggle or battle.
